i had to have my port hole re positioned in april 2012.

surgeon put it really deep. when i had my next fill i was left in a lot of pain and hospitalised.

2 mls of green Fluid was extracted from a cavity around my port hole. then 1ml was removed from my band.....instant relief. for a couple of days.

4 weeks later had another fill to take me up to 5.25mls. no restriction but the pain came back.

4 weeks later and taking pain releif nurse removed 3.5mls of yellow fluid from my band, she really struggled to get it out.....were is the rest of the fluid.......now i have really bad pain when i eat anything solid.

has anyone else had this sort of problem.

do you think my band is infected and should i have it removed........feel sick with worry

never ever had pain eating before...

had band since march 2010.
